## Webhook Retry Semantics — Approval Policy

Delivery retries on the Fernbrook platform follow exponential backoff: attempts at 1, 5, 30, and 120 minutes, then the event is parked in the dead-letter store for 72 hours. Any change to these intervals, the retry cap, or dead-letter retention requires a written approval recorded on this page before merge. New contractors may propose changes via the standard RFC template, but must not alter retry configuration directly. All approval requests route to the policy owner named below.

signatory, yaduf-tagaf: Lammir Zorael Eliion Pelael

**FAQ: Validator plugin fails to load?**

Checkpost's plugin system requires validators to be signed before the loader accepts them. Unsigned plugins fail with LOAD_REFUSED. Support should not bypass signing; instead, direct users to the signing queue. If the signing service itself is locked after repeated failures, unlock it with the recovery passphrase below.

strongbox words: druvan-lamys-eliius-jorax-istox-soreth-ulays-gilix-ralix-oliiel-norwyn-casvan-praius

## Resizer CLI — Resource Limits

The Pixelforge batch resizer enforces hard caps on input dimensions, worker concurrency, and temp-file lifetime to bound memory abuse and path-traversal exposure. All limits are compiled defaults, overridable only via a signed config. For review purposes, the enforced constants are listed below.

constants for yaduf-fahag:
BUDGETS = {
    "kelix": 528,
    "briwyn": 734,
}

// Fixture: websocket reconnect bug in the Larkline presence service.
// Simulates a dropped connection followed by two rapid reconnect attempts;
// the second attempt used to clobber the first session's heartbeat timer.
// Support: use this to confirm customer reports before escalating.
// The fixture connects to the staging gateway and authenticates with the
// token below.

login token, yajeg-fawif: eyJhbGciOiJIUzI1NiIsInR5cCI6IkpXVCJ9.eyJzdWIiOiIEdPQYnZXaZIn0.HSRTnYZBx0Qc